use super::*;
use snarkvm::{
ledger::narwhal::Data,
prelude::{FromBytes, ToBytes},
};
use std::borrow::Cow;
#[derive(Clone, Debug, PartialEq, Eq)]
pub struct UnconfirmedTransaction<N: Network> {
pub transaction_id: N::TransactionID,
pub transaction: Data<Transaction<N>>,
}
impl<N: Network> From<Transaction<N>> for UnconfirmedTransaction<N> {
/// Initializes a new `UnconfirmedTransaction` message.
fn from(transaction: Transaction<N>) -> Self {
Self { transaction_id: transaction.id(), transaction: Data::Object(transaction) }
}
}
impl<N: Network> MessageTrait for UnconfirmedTransaction<N> {
/// Returns the message name.
#[inline]
fn name(&self) -> Cow<'static, str> {
"UnconfirmedTransaction".into()
}
}
impl<N: Network> ToBytes for UnconfirmedTransaction<N> {
fn write_le<W: io::Write>(&self, mut writer: W) -> io::Result<()> {
self.transaction_id.write_le(&mut writer)?;
self.transaction.write_le(&mut writer)?;
Ok(())
}
}
impl<N: Network> FromBytes for UnconfirmedTransaction<N> {
fn read_le<R: io::Read>(mut reader: R) -> io::Result<Self> {
Ok(Self { transaction_id: N::TransactionID::read_le(&mut reader)?, transaction: Data::read_le(reader)? })
}
}
#[cfg(test)]
pub mod prop_tests {
use crate::{Transaction, UnconfirmedTransaction};
use snarkvm::{
ledger::narwhal::Data,
prelude::{FromBytes, ToBytes},
};
use crate::block_response::prop_tests::any_block;
use bytes::{Buf, BufMut, BytesMut};
use proptest::{
prelude::{any, BoxedStrategy, Strategy},
sample::Selector,
};
use test_strategy::proptest;
type CurrentNetwork = snarkvm::prelude::MainnetV0;
pub fn any_transaction() -> BoxedStrategy<Transaction<CurrentNetwork>> {
(any_block(), any::<Selector>())
.prop_map(|(block, selector)| {
let tx: Transaction<CurrentNetwork> =
selector.select(block.transactions().clone().into_iter().map(|tx| tx.into_transaction()));
tx
})
.boxed()
}
pub fn any_unconfirmed_transaction() -> BoxedStrategy<UnconfirmedTransaction<CurrentNetwork>> {
any_transaction()
.prop_map(|tx| UnconfirmedTransaction { transaction_id: tx.id(), transaction: Data::Object(tx) })
.boxed()
}
#[proptest]
fn unconfirmed_transaction_roundtrip(
#[strategy(any_unconfirmed_transaction())] original: UnconfirmedTransaction<CurrentNetwork>,
) {
let mut buf = BytesMut::default().writer();
UnconfirmedTransaction::write_le(&original, &mut buf).unwrap();
let deserialized: UnconfirmedTransaction<CurrentNetwork> =
UnconfirmedTransaction::read_le(buf.into_inner().reader()).unwrap();
assert_eq!(original.transaction_id, deserialized.transaction_id);
assert_eq!(
original.transaction.deserialize_blocking().unwrap(),
deserialized.transaction.deserialize_blocking().unwrap(),
);
}
}
